LIVE screenings can be found at Ventnor Arts Club and the Quay Arts this week, including a remake of a Dario Argento classic.

Today (June 28), Ventnor Arts Club is hosting its first spoken word night from 7pm.

A number of Island-based writers will be presenting work, and everyone is encouraged to go along, and share words from their poetry, prose, monologues and more.

There will also be time for an open mic session.

On Tuesday (July 2), Ventnor Arts Club is screening Suspiria (18) from 7.30pm.

A remake of Dario Argento's 1977 film of the same name, Suspiria follows the story of a darkness swirling at the centre of a world-renowned dance company ­— some will succumb to the nightmare, while others will finally wake up.

The film features Tilda Swinton in a number of roles, alongside Dakota Johnson and Chloë Grace Moretz, and is directed by Luca Guadagnino.

On Wednesday (July 3), Down to Earth is being shown at Newport Quay Arts from 7.30pm.

The film follows the story of a family of five, breaking away from convention and embarking on the journey of a lifetime.

The family travel to the ends of the earth, searching for a new perspective on life, revealing the deep wisdom they find and its power to transform lives.
